197
Controlloop
TheprocessvaluexinfluencesthemanipulatedvariableMbymeansoftheregulatingdevice.This
createsaclosedcircuitthatisalsoknownasacontrolloop.
If,intheexampleabove,thewindowisopened,thetemperatureintheroomdrops.Thepersonmust
increasetheheatoutputoftheheater.Iftheheatoutputisincreasedtoomuch,itwillgettoohot.The
personmustthenreducetheheatoutput.
Iftheheatoutputisincreasedorreducedtooquickly,thenthecontrolloopstartstosway.Theroom
temperaturefluctuates.Itiseithertoohotortoocold.Topreventthis,thepersonmustcarefullyand
slowlyreduceorincreasetheheatoutput.
Looperror
Thelooperroristhedifferencebetweenthecommandvariableandtheprocessvalue.Inotherwords:
thedeviationofaprocessvaluefromasetvalue.
e=SP – PV
ThelooperrorebringsaboutachangetothemanipulatedvariableM.
Theexampleaboveillustratesthisverywell:if,withadesiredtemperatureof20 °C(=commandvalue
w),theroomtemperatureis22 °C(=processvaluePV),thisresultsinthelooperror:
e=SP – PV=20 °C-22 °C=-2 °C
Inthiscase,thenegativesignindicatesareversingaction:theheatoutputisreduced.
Inacontrolloop'sstateofequilibrium,thelooperroriszeroorverysmall.Ifthecommandvariable
changesorthereisadisturbance,alooperrorarises.Thelooperroriscorrectedbymeansofthe
manipulatedvariableM.
Controllerbasics
Acontrollercanbesimplyportrayedasfollows:
Thecomparingelementandthecontrollerfunctiondescribetheconductofthecontroller.
Thefollowingdescribesthemostimportanttypesofcontroller.Acontroller'sstepresponsetellsusalot
aboutitsconduct.Thestepresponsedescribeshowacontrollerreactstotheerraticchangeinthe
processvalue.
Thereare3importantbasictypesofcontroller:
Proportional-actioncontroller(Pcontroller)
Integral-actioncontroller(Icontroller)
Differential-actioncontroller(Dcontroller – we'renottouchingonthishere)
Thesearecombinedforarealcontroller.Forinstance,thePIcontroller:
PController